About The Position

The NC Department of Adult Correction is a large state agency responsible for safeguarding lives and property, and for the care, custody, and supervision of adults sentenced for violating North Carolina laws. This department includes state prisons with custody, healthcare, and facility operations staff, as well as probation/parole officers. The agency's mission is to ensure safety and security through prevention, protection, preparation, and supervision. This specific role reports to the Associate Warden of Custody at a medium custody male correctional facility and is involved in the planning, supervision, and coordination of activities within the facility. The position is primarily custodial in nature and involves serving as a shift supervisor and Officer-In-Charge (OIC) as needed.

Responsibilities

  • Supervising Correctional Lieutenant II’s.
  • Following security policies and procedures, performing on-the-job training.
  • Assisting with assigning and supervising custody staff, and coordinating administrative affairs within the facility.
  • Serving as the Officer-In-Charge (OIC) as needed.
  • Assisting with personnel actions, administrative affairs, officer’s work schedule and coordinating activities involving discipline, security, and the welfare of the offender population.
  • Serving as shift supervisor as position is primarily custodial in nature.
  • Coordinating actions, such as employee leave requests, interviewing applicants for employment, monthly reports, offender concerns or issues, and other activities relative to a correctional facility.
  • Conducting inspections of housing units and other buildings, grounds, and posts to ascertain that officers are alert that discipline is being maintained, and that assignments are carried out properly.
  • Reviewing investigations regarding security issues, incidents, disputes, and complaints.
  • Assisting in assessing, evaluating, and implementing employee discipline.
  • Preparing a variety of records and reports and performing other duties as required.
